Transaction 18b57866a11900b21bf71772ceba1bf99aedde13bf7ffdf534ffdbd28a963198

1 Input
2 Outputs
  • 18b57866a11900b21bf71772ceba1bf99aedde13bf7ffdf534ffdbd28a963198:0
  • value  107000
    address  12cCUdehpej6GXnhdLxUez5jDAQZPRz2Tw
  • 18b57866a11900b21bf71772ceba1bf99aedde13bf7ffdf534ffdbd28a963198:1
  • value  304229
    address  1HFyxGWPoAAL5ghj4Ykuh8tcGxMX5NHh8m